theregister.co.ukAMD and OpenAI have forged a 6 gigawatt agreement to power OpenAI’s AI infrastructure across multiple generations of AMD Instinct GPUs.
In a statement, the chipmaker said the first deployment of MI450 GPUs was set to start in the second half of next year.
The GenAI poster child said it planned to work with AMD as a "core strategic compute partner", including a roll out of rack AI solutions as well as a commitment to future generations.
The deal comes after OpenAI also hooked up with Nvidia in a mega chip agreement which signaled the LLM builder's intent to buy at least 10 gigawatts of the GPU giant's systems for its datacenters, in return for an investment of up to $100 billion.
